Introduction
The Indonesia Pet Care Market is set to witness robust expansion, projected to reach USD 4.8 billion by 2034, rising from USD 2.1 billion in 2024, at a CAGR of 8.1% from 2025 to 2034. This growth is fueled by a significant rise in pet ownership, especially among urban households.
Moreover, increasing awareness of pet health and nutrition is reshaping consumer behavior. Pet owners now seek premium-quality food, grooming, and healthcare products, reflecting a shift toward treating pets as family members. This evolution is fostering the emergence of innovative brands and service providers.
Additionally, growing disposable incomes and the expansion of e-commerce platforms are making pet care products more accessible. As urbanization accelerates, demand for tailored pet care solutions is expected to surge, opening doors for new entrants and investment opportunities across Indonesia.

Key Takeaways
- The Indonesia Pet Care Market size is expected to reach USD 4.8 Billion by 2034, from USD 2.1 Billion in 2024, growing at a CAGR of 8.1% from 2025 to 2034.
- In 2024, Dog held a dominant market position in the By Pet Type Analysis segment with a 58.9% share.
- In 2024, Pet Food held a dominant market position in the By Type Analysis segment with a 54.5% share.
- In 2024, Online held a dominant market position in the By Distribution Channel Analysis segment with a 79.4% share.
Market Segmentation Overview
By Pet Type
The Dog segment dominates with a 58.9% share, driven by rising adoption among urban households. Growing demand for dog-specific products, including food and healthcare, is fueling this segment. Meanwhile, cats continue to gain traction among city dwellers, while fish, birds, and others hold niche but stable shares.
By Type
Pet Food leads with a 54.5% market share, propelled by growing awareness of pet nutrition. Functional and therapeutic diets are gaining ground as owners seek customized health solutions. Meanwhile, healthcare, grooming, and smart accessories continue to evolve, reflecting a rising focus on preventive care and innovation.
By Distribution Channel
The Online segment accounts for 79.4% of market share, supported by digital adoption and consumer preference for convenience. E-commerce platforms provide access to global brands and niche products. However, offline channels remain relevant, offering personalized service and instant availability, especially in urban pet stores.
Drivers
Rapid Urbanization and Pet Ownership
Rapid urbanization across Indonesian cities is reshaping lifestyles. As more families migrate to urban centers, owning pets has become a lifestyle choice. This trend boosts demand for premium food, grooming, and healthcare, aligning with modern consumers’ emphasis on pet well-being and companionship.
Rising Disposable Incomes
With rising disposable incomes among the middle class, consumers are willing to invest in premium pet care. Households increasingly purchase high-quality pet food, grooming kits, and advanced healthcare products. This economic uplift creates fertile ground for brands targeting the premium and mid-tier segments.
Use Cases
Personalized Nutrition
Pet owners are shifting toward personalized nutrition plans, selecting food based on age, breed, and health conditions. Brands offering specialized formulas—such as weight management or digestive care—are witnessing high demand. This tailored approach enhances pet wellness and fosters long-term customer loyalty.
Smart Pet Solutions
Smart devices, including GPS collars, automated feeders, and health trackers, are gaining popularity. These technologies allow owners to monitor their pets remotely, promoting safety and health. Integration with mobile apps enhances user convenience, signaling a growing tech-driven transformation in pet care.
Major Challenges
Limited Access in Rural Areas
Rural consumers face challenges in accessing premium pet care products. Limited retail infrastructure and logistics barriers hinder product availability, constraining market expansion beyond urban centers. This divide underscores the need for strategic distribution networks and localized supply chains.
Regulatory Gaps
The absence of standardized regulations for pet product quality creates inconsistencies across the market. Without strict quality assurance frameworks, consumer trust can waver. These regulatory gaps may deter investment and complicate compliance for both local and international brands.
Business Opportunities
Affordable Nutrition Solutions
The development of budget-friendly pet food tailored for lower-income households presents a major growth avenue. By offering nutritious yet affordable options, brands can expand their reach, attract new customers, and drive adoption across diverse economic segments.
Expansion of Veterinary Services
The rising pet population calls for expanded veterinary networks. Establishing new clinics and mobile vet units can address healthcare gaps. This expansion also supports growth in preventive care, vaccinations, and pet insurance, enhancing overall market maturity.
